IT AV Systems Technician City of Irving Texas - 4.0 Irving, TX Job Details Full-time $32.39 - $45.69 an hour 10 hours ago Benefits Health insurance Qualifications Computer Science Associate's degree in computer science Live event AV production projects Software implementation Hardware maintenance Mid-level Software administration Associate's degree in information technology Computer hardware Hardware configuration Hardware support Controls system management Associate's degree 2 years Video conferencing systems operation Information Technology Full Job Description This position plays an important role in supporting City Council, Board and Commission, committee, executive, and other City meetings and events by ensuring audiovisual systems operate reliably before, during, and after meetings. Responsibilities include configuring, diagnosing, repairing, and maintaining AV hardware and software, conferencing systems, digital signage, kiosks, displays, and integrated control systems. Additional duties include providing technical support, installation, maintenance, and troubleshooting for the City's audiovisual (AV) systems and meeting technologies; assisting with the design, implementation, programming, and lifecycle management of AV technologies and serving as a technical resource to City departments for AV-related projects. An Associate's degree or equivalent in information technology, audiovisual technology, electronics, computer science,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and experience, is required. Two years of experience supporting professional audiovisual systems, conferencing technologies, or enterprise technology environments is also required. Experience with integrated AV systems, conferencing hardware and control systems, live meetings or events, and municipal government is beneficia. Duties involve access to sensitive Criminal Justice Information Systems (CJIS), which requires that a thorough background check be conducted. Candidates will be subject to a criminal history check and must not have any criminal conviction above the grade of a Class B misdemeanor or any Class B misdemeanor within the past 10 years; other convictions may also be considered. A résumé must be submitted with an application.
